Carpinone is a region in Molise, Italy, characterized by its diverse landscapes of rolling hills, picturesque countryside, and significant natural features. This area provides a setting for outdoor activities, with its woods and waterways offering varied terrain. The region supports several sports like road cycling, hiking, touring cycling, mountain biking, and more, making it a destination for active exploration.

A primary natural attraction is the Cascate di Carpinone, a series of waterfalls where the Carpino and Schioppo rivers converge. Another notable feature is the Tibetan suspension bridge near Roccamandolfi, which offers views over the Torrente Callora Nature Reserve.
Yes, Carpinone provides hiking opportunities, including a 3.3-mile (5.3-kilometer) round-trip hike to the Cascate di Carpinone. This trail is considered challenging but rewarding, passing through scenic surroundings. More details can be found in the Hiking around Carpinone guide.
